How do I make Kentucky bluegrass darker?

To encourage the deepest green in cool-season grasses, apply up to 1/2 pound of actual nitrogen per 1,000 square feet in early spring, 1/2 to 1 pound in spring, 1/2 to 1 pound in summer, and 1 to 2 pounds in early fall.

What will make grass dark green?

fertilization is the most important factor in growing a dark green lawn. A high percentage of nitrogen and a low percentage of phosphorous is needed for green growth.

What is special about Kentucky bluegrass?

Kentucky bluegrass is a perennial, cool-season lawn grass from the state of Kentucky. It comes back year after year and grows most vigorous in the fall and spring. The most cold-seasonable lawn grasses in the U.S. are KBG.

Will Kentucky bluegrass take over other grass?

Kentucky bluegrass has the advantage of being able to spread. The fact that it can spread and heal itself when damaged is one of the reasons it is popular. The production of rhizomes is where it starts to spread. See the structure of the plant for an explanation.

What grass can you mix with Kentucky bluegrass?

Kentucky bluegrass has strengths in creating versatile, lush, cool-season lawns by fast-greening perennial ryegrass and shade- tolerant fescues. It’s a regular part of seed mixes for athletic fields and active northern lawns.
